1. Water Testing Protects Your Family from Harmful Contaminants

One of the biggest reasons to schedule regular water testing is to protect your family’s health.

Water can become contaminated at multiple stages, including:

  • Aging pipelines
  • Damaged water storage tanks
  • Groundwater pollution
  • Agricultural runoff
  • Industrial waste
  • Flooding
  • Poor sanitation

Common contaminants include:

  • Lead
  • Arsenic
  • Mercury
  • Nitrate
  • Fluoride
  • Iron
  • Hardness-causing minerals
  • E. coli bacteria
  • Coliform bacteria
  • Pesticides
  • Chlorine by-products

Long-term exposure to contaminated water may contribute to digestive illnesses, skin problems, developmental concerns in children, and other health issues depending on the contaminant and concentration.

A professional water quality testing services provider can identify these contaminants using advanced laboratory equipment and recommend suitable corrective measures.

Real-Life Example

In many regions across India, naturally occurring fluoride and arsenic levels exceed recommended limits in groundwater. Without laboratory testing, families may continue consuming unsafe water for years without knowing the source of recurring health issues.

4. Regular Water Testing Prevents Damage to Home Appliances

Water quality doesn’t just affect your health—it also impacts the lifespan and performance of your household appliances. High levels of hardness, iron, manganese, or dissolved salts can gradually damage equipment that comes into daily contact with water.

Some of the most commonly affected appliances include:

  • Water purifiers
  • Washing machines
  • Dishwashers
  • Water heaters (geysers)
  • Electric kettles
  • Coffee makers
  • Plumbing fixtures and pipes

Hard water, for example, contains high concentrations of calcium and magnesium. Over time, these minerals form scale deposits inside pipes and appliances. This reduces efficiency, increases electricity consumption, and leads to frequent repairs or early replacement.

Similarly, excess iron can stain sinks, taps, and sanitary ware while clogging pipelines. High Total Dissolved Solids (TDS) may also reduce the efficiency of filtration systems.

Regular water testing helps identify these issues before they become costly. A professional water testing lab can recommend suitable water treatment solutions based on the results of water testing and analysis, helping homeowners protect both their appliances and their investment.

Example

Imagine replacing your water heater every few years due to excessive scale buildup. A simple annual water sample analysis could reveal hard water, allowing you to install a water softener and significantly extend the life of your appliances.

When Should You Get Your Water Tested?

Many homeowners wait until they notice a problem before scheduling a test. However, preventive testing is far more effective than reacting after contamination has already occurred.

Experts generally recommend testing your home’s water:

  • At least once every year.
  • Before moving into a new home.
  • After installing a new borewell.
  • Following floods or heavy rainfall.
  • After plumbing repairs or pipe replacement.
  • If your drinking water changes in colour, smell, or taste.
  • When family members experience recurring stomach infections.
  • Before installing or replacing a water purification system.
  • If you rely on private groundwater sources.
  • When nearby industrial or construction activity could affect groundwater quality.

Routine testing helps identify changes early and ensures your water remains safe throughout the year.
